'Slumdog' returns to UK BO top spot
Slumdog Milionaire has returned to the top of the UK box office over the weekend.

Danny Boyle's Oscar-winning drama climbs two places to knock Disney's Bolt from the number one spot, while Clint Eastwood's Gran Torino lands at number two.

Torino's £1.3 million weekend ticket sales makes it the most successful three-day UK haul for Eastwood. The drama has already made $138 million in the US, becoming the biggest box office hit of the legendary actor-director's five-decade career.

Elsewhere, the chart sees new entries from horror The Unborn (number three), action thriller The International (number six) and Renée Zellweger rom-com New In Town (number ten).

The UK top ten in full:

1. (3) Slumdog Millionaire - £1,676,508
2. (11) Gran Torino - £1,351,278
3. (-) The Unborn - £1,300,543
4. (1) Bolt - £1,299,199
5. (2) Confessions Of A Shopaholic - £1,290,595
6. (-) The International - £760,382
7. (4) Hotel For Dogs - £634,647
8. (6) He's Just Not That Into You - £522,381
9. (5) The Curious Case Of Benjamin Button - £493,201
10. (-) New In Town - £438,979
